Global Corn Exports and Imports: Trade Overview
Global Corn refers to the worldwide production, trade, and consumption of maize as a staple agricultural commodity. Corn is one of the most widely cultivated crops across regions such as the United States, China, Brazil, Argentina, and Ukraine. It plays a dual role in the global economy serving both as a food grain for human consumption and as a critical raw material for animal feed, ethanol production, starch, sweeteners, and industrial derivatives. In international trade, corn is classified under standardized HS codes, allowing importers, exporters, and trade analysts to track shipment flows, pricing trends, and supplier networks. Due to its high yield, versatility, and consistent global demand, corn has become a strategic commodity influencing food security, biofuel policies, and agri-trade balances worldwide.
Market Trends and Benefits for the Import Export Industry
Current global corn trends are shaped by rising feed demand, biofuel expansion, climate variability, and evolving trade policies. Increasing meat consumption across Asia and Africa continues to boost corn imports for livestock feed, while ethanol blending mandates in major economies drive industrial demand. Digitization of trade data, real-time shipment tracking, and predictive analytics now enable import export businesses to identify high-growth markets, reliable suppliers, and optimal pricing windows. For the import export industry, corn trade offers benefits such as high trade volume, repeat demand cycles, diversified end-use industries, and scalable logistics. Access to corn import export trade data helps companies minimize risks, forecast demand, manage supply chains, and gain competitive intelligence across global markets. As sustainability and food security gain priority, corn remains a resilient and opportunity-rich commodity for global agri-trade participants.
